Hoon Hay Community Fiesta

The Hoon Hay Community Fiesta began in the early 2000s at Rowley Primary School and has grown into one of our community's most anticipated annual events. In 2018, the facilitation of the fiesta was entrusted to the Rowley Community Centre (formerly Rowley Resource Centre) as kaitiaki - community caretakers - of this special occasion.

In partnership with the newly formed Rowley United Collective, made up of local community members and Christchurch City Council Recreation Advisors, we continue to plan, organize, and deliver this vibrant celebration each year.

"Celebrating Community Together" remains at the heart of the Fiesta. Local families share delicious cultural food, while talented performers from our schools and wider community provide lively entertainment. A wide range of agencies and organizations, both local and city - wide also attend, offering valuable information and resources that support healthier, safer lifestyles for all.
